Each year, the Year six students have the opportunity to apply for the role as an isea icare Marine Ambassador. The Marine Ambassador's role is to raise awareness about the importance of marine conservation, protect ocean life, and share knowledge about the environment with peers, school community, and others. This role involves leadership, education, and responsibility for promoting sustainable practices that help preserve our oceans.
